Problems solved by technology

[0007] Although free enzymes have many advantages, there are many disadvantages at the same time: they are very sensitive to the environment, the price is usually expensive, and it is difficult to recover and reuse from the catalytic reaction system; and it is difficult to separate from the product after the reaction is completed, resulting in product pollution, etc.
However, the composition of papermaking white water is complex, and the temperature of white water is generally high (55-60°C) when it is closed, and enzymes are easily inactivated. These conditions limit the promotion and application of enzymes in the papermaking industry.

preparation example Construction

[0023] A preparation method for immobilized enzymes for processing papermaking white water, comprising the steps of:

[0024] (1) Dissolve cationic polyacrylamide (CPAM) in water to make a solution;

[0025] (2) Adding the pulp fiber to the cationic polyacrylamide solution prepared in step (1), so that the pulp concentration is 0.1-0.8%. Stir for 30-60min, then filter and wash with a Buchner funnel;

[0026] (3) Put the fiber carrier prepared in step (2) into a pectinase solution with a concentration of 0.1-0.25%, so that the slurry fiber concentration is 0.1-0.8%, stir for 30-60min, filter with a Buchner funnel, and wash;

[0027] In order to further realize the purpose of the present invention, the concentration of the CPAM aqueous solution is preferably 0.1-1 g / L.

Embodiment 1

[0030] A preparation method for immobilized enzymes for processing papermaking white water, the steps are as follows:

[0031] (1) Dissolve 0.5g of cationic polyacrylamide (CPAM) in 100mL of water to make a solution with a concentration of 5g / L.

[0032] (2) Add 0.5g of pulp fiber to 100mL of the cationic polyacrylamide solution prepared in step (1) to make the pulp concentration 0.5%, stir for 30min, then filter with a Buchner funnel and wash with deionized water.

[0033] (3) Put the fiber carrier prepared in step (2) into 100 mL of pectinase solution with a concentration of 0.25 wt%, so that the slurry fiber concentration is 0.5 wt%, stir for 30 min, filter with a Buchner funnel, wash with deionized water, and refrigerate For standby, the fibrous carrier immobilized enzyme for treating papermaking white water is prepared.

Embodiment 2

[0035] A preparation method for immobilized enzymes for processing papermaking white water, the steps are as follows:

[0036] (1) Dissolve 0.6g of cationic polyacrylamide (CPAM) in 100mL of water to make a solution with a concentration of 6g / L.

[0037] (2) Add 0.5g of pulp fiber to 100mL of the cationic polyacrylamide solution prepared in step (1) to make the pulp concentration 0.5%, stir for 30min, then filter with a Buchner funnel and wash with deionized water.

[0038] (3) Put the fiber carrier prepared in step (2) into 100 mL of pectinase solution with a concentration of 0.25%, so that the slurry fiber concentration is 0.5%, stir for 60 min, filter with a Buchner funnel, wash with deionized water, and refrigerate for later use. A fibrous carrier-immobilized enzyme for treating papermaking white water is prepared.

Abstract

The invention relates to a preparation method of an immobilized enzyme used for processing papermaking white water. The method comprises the following steps: (1) dissolving cationic polyacrylamide (CPAM) in water to prepare a solution; (2) adding pulp fibers in the prepared CPAM solution for adsorption to make the concentration of pulp to be 0.1-0.8%, performing stirring for 30-60 min, and performing filtration and washing; and (3) adding the prepared fiber carrier in a pectase solution with the concentration of 0.1-0.25% for adsorption, and performing filtration and washing. The prepared immobilized enzyme is high in enzymatic activity, the quantity demand of cations in white water can be reduced, and the cost for processing white water for an industry is reduced.

[0001] Technical field: [0002] The invention relates to an immobilized enzyme for treating papermaking white water, in particular to a preparation method for the immobilized enzyme for treating papermaking white water. [0003] Background technique: [0004] With the shortage of global water resources and the deepening of pollution, industrial water reuse and zero discharge have become hot topics in the scientific and technological circles and business circles. The paper industry is one of the most important industries in the world. Although it is developing from a traditional industry to an environment-friendly one, it still faces many problems that restrict its development. One of the characteristics of the papermaking process is the consumption of a large amount of water. In 2015, the average water intake per ton of pulp and paper was 70m 3 , 30-50m with foreign countries 3 There is still a big difference in water intake.
